Prayer for Deliverance and Healing

One powerful approach to seeking deliverance and healing is through prayer. A prayer that aligns with Christian teachings can provide a foundation of faith and trust in a higher power. The following prayer is specifically designed to address the request of individuals seeking freedom from harmful spiritual influences and an improvement in their mental health:

Pray the Following Scripture Prayer:

Dear Heavenly Father, I believe in my heart that Jesus bore my sins on the cross, died, and was raised up from the dead for my justification. I confess with my mouth that Jesus is the Lord of my life from this day and for ever. I receive the free gift of God's righteousness and eternal life into my spirit, and they become my permanent possessions. I am born again, a Christian, a child of God, and am saved forever. Amen!

This prayer not only emphasizes belief in Jesus as a savior but also acknowledges the believer's position as a child of God, free from the power of darkness and the control of the devil. This declaration is a powerful step towards finding peace and deliverance.

Declaration for Deliverance

Refusal and declaration are equally important steps in the process of seeking freedom. Following the prayer, a specific affirmation can reinforce positive beliefs and reject negative influences. This affirmation should be repeated for 21 days to solidify its effect:

Word Declaration for Deliverance

I am born of the Spirit and of the Word of God, therefore the eternal life of the Spirit of God is in me and is manifest in my spirit, soul, and body. I refuse to be ensnared, enslaved, or be a captive spirit, soul, and body. I refuse to be demonized, possessed, or oppressed. I refuse to be controlled, tormented, or locked up. I refuse to be hooked up to perpetual bad habits. I refuse to be under the devil's orchestrated economic hardship. I refuse to allow depression, distress, fear, or anxiety to dominate me. I am not a victim but a Victor. I am joined with the Lord as one spirit. I am a member of His body, His flesh, and of His bones. I recover my mind, my body, and all that belongs to me from the captivity of the devil. I declare that I am the saved of the Lord. I am righteous in my spirit, renewed in my mind, and am experiencing health in every fiber of my being. I am healed from the crown of my head to the soles of my feet. No demons hatched out of hell have any right over my mind and body. I present my mind and body unto God as a living sacrifice, holy and acceptable, for this my reasonable service.

By repeating these affirmations, one can take a proactive step in their spiritual journey towards healing and deliverance. The act of declaring these truths reinforces the power of faith and the reality of God's gift of deliverance.
